Fountain Thick Mint Sauce 250mL
Mint Sauce in the 250mL size impressed me with its rich consistency and robust mint flavor. Its versatility made it a go-to condiment for both savory and sweet dishes. The convenient packaging and delightful taste elevate the dining experience.
I am not a mint sauce fan, but my wife loves it and I use it in marinade for lamb chops. I melt some butter and the mint sauce some herbs and salt and marinade for about an hour, then put on hot WebberQ for a mouthwatering result
